Key Insights from the Telarus Tech Trends Report: Third Edition
- AI remains the top priority: 58% of buyers identified AI as their top investment priority in 2025, compared to 53% in 2024 and 13% in 2023. Despite this, just 13% of tech advisors say they feel "very prepared" to sell AI-powered solutions.
- Mid-market momentum: Mid-market companies are pulling ahead in AI adoption, compared to enterprise organizations. 92% of mid-market companies expect IT budget increases this year. Of that spend, the bulk is expected in software over headcount.
- Traditional technologies are in high demand: Buyers continue to prioritize platforms that improve communication, security, and performance. The top revenue generators now include UCaaS (73%), networking (66%), and cybersecurity (53%).
- The advisor opportunity: Notably, 96% of mid-market respondents said they are interested in working with advisors, while nearly one-third of enterprise buyers agreed. About the Report
The Telarus Tech Trends Report: Third Edition contains insights from nearly 400 IT buyers and more than 450 technology advisors. The report was commissioned by Telarus and conducted by two independent research firms: Constellation Research and Redpoint. All studies were administered in May 2025.
